57/// Gets all environment variables.
58///
59/// \return A mapping of (name, value) pairs describing the environment
60/// variables.
61std::map< std::string, std::string >
62utils::getallenv(void)
63{
64    std::map< std::string, std::string > allenv;
65    for (char** envp = environ; *envp != NULL; envp++) {
66        const std::string oneenv = *envp;
67        const std::string::size_type pos = oneenv.find('=');
68        const std::string name = oneenv.substr(0, pos);
69        const std::string value = oneenv.substr(pos + 1);
70
71        PRE(allenv.find(name) == allenv.end());
72        allenv[name] = value;
73    }
74    return allenv;
75}

78/// Gets the value of an environment variable.
79///
80/// \param name The name of the environment variable to query.
81///
82/// \return The value of the environment variable if it is defined, or none
83/// otherwise.
84optional< std::string >
85utils::getenv(const std::string& name)
86{
87    const char* value = std::getenv(name.c_str());
88    if (value == NULL) {
89        LD(F("Environment variable '%s' is not defined") % name);
90        return none;
91    } else {
92        LD(F("Environment variable '%s' is '%s'") % name % value);
93        return utils::make_optional(std::string(value));
94    }
95}
96
97
98/// Gets the value of an environment variable with a default fallback.
99///
100/// \param name The name of the environment variable to query.
101/// \param default_value The value to return if the variable is not defined.
102///
103/// \return The value of the environment variable.
104std::string
105utils::getenv_with_default(const std::string& name,
106                           const std::string& default_value)
107{
108    const char* value = std::getenv(name.c_str());
109    if (value == NULL) {
110        LD(F("Environment variable '%s' is not defined; using default '%s'") %
111           name % default_value);
112        return default_value;
113    } else {
114        LD(F("Environment variable '%s' is '%s'") % name % value);
115        return value;
116    }
117}
118
119
120/// Gets the value of the HOME environment variable with path validation.
121///
122/// \return The value of the HOME environment variable if it is a valid path;
123///     none if it is not defined or if it contains an invalid path.
124optional< fs::path >
125utils::get_home(void)
126{
127    const optional< std::string > home = utils::getenv("HOME");
128    if (home) {
129        try {
130            return utils::make_optional(fs::path(home.get()));
131        } catch (const fs::error& e) {
132            LW(F("Invalid value '%s' in HOME environment variable: %s") %
133               home.get() % e.what());
134            return none;
135        }
136    } else {
137        return none;
138    }
139}

142/// Sets the value of an environment variable.
143///
144/// \param name The name of the environment variable to set.
145/// \param val The value to set the environment variable to.  May be empty.
146///
147/// \throw std::runtime_error If there is an error setting the environment
148///     variable.
149void
150utils::setenv(const std::string& name, const std::string& val)
151{
152    LD(F("Setting environment variable '%s' to '%s'") % name % val);
153#if defined(HAVE_SETENV)
154    if (::setenv(name.c_str(), val.c_str(), 1) == -1) {
155        const int original_errno = errno;
156        throw std::runtime_error(F("Failed to set environment variable '%s' to "
157                                   "'%s': %s") %
158                                 name % val % std::strerror(original_errno));
159    }
160#elif defined(HAVE_PUTENV)
161    if (::putenv((F("%s=%s") % name % val).c_str()) == -1) {
162        const int original_errno = errno;
163        throw std::runtime_error(F("Failed to set environment variable '%s' to "
164                                   "'%s': %s") %
165                                 name % val % std::strerror(original_errno));
166    }
167#else
168#   error "Don't know how to set an environment variable."
169#endif
170}
171
172
173/// Unsets an environment variable.
174///
175/// \param name The name of the environment variable to unset.
176///
177/// \throw std::runtime_error If there is an error unsetting the environment
178///     variable.
179void
180utils::unsetenv(const std::string& name)
181{
182    LD(F("Unsetting environment variable '%s'") % name);
183#if defined(HAVE_UNSETENV)
184    if (::unsetenv(name.c_str()) == -1) {
185        const int original_errno = errno;
186        throw std::runtime_error(F("Failed to unset environment variable "
187                                   "'%s'") %
188                                 name % std::strerror(original_errno));
189    }
190#elif defined(HAVE_PUTENV)
191    if (::putenv((F("%s=") % name).c_str()) == -1) {
192        const int original_errno = errno;
193        throw std::runtime_error(F("Failed to unset environment variable "
194                                   "'%s'") %
195                                 name % std::strerror(original_errno));
196    }
197#else
198#   error "Don't know how to unset an environment variable."
199#endif
200}
